WebJan 8, 2024 · 8 January 2024. The new rule requires a vet to review FQAS participant's animal health plan and antibiotic usage every 18 months. \ David Ruffles . An update to the scheme standard takes effect from 3 February 2024 and includes the requirement for a vet to complete a new two-page review of the participating farm. MOST READ. Webantibiotic products, and new antibiotics qualifying for the incentives are granted “Qualified Infectious Disease Product” (QIDP) status. Incentives for QIDP status include an additional five years of exclusivity, on top of any other exclusivity periods, as well as fast track and priority review status.
